> You need to use brackets and indices in the path to the parent node.
>
> Here's a quick example to explain it:
> - create a new stack
> - drop a field onto it
> - drop a button onto it and set its script to ##on mouseUp
> local tXMLText,tXMLTree
> put "<?xml version=" & quote & "1.0" & quote & "?>" & return & \
> "<products />" into tXMLText
> put revCreateXMLTree(tXMLText,false,true,false) into tXMLTree
> --
> local tRootNode, tCurrentNode
> put revXMLRootNode(tXMLTree) into tRootNode
> repeat with tIndex = 1 to 3
> revAddXMLNode tXMLTree, tRootNode, "productidentifier", empty,
> "after"
> put tRootNode & "/productidentifier[" & tIndex & "]" into
> tCurrentNode
> revAddXMLNode tXMLTree, tCurrentNode, "b221", tIndex
> end repeat
> --
> put revXMLText(tXMLTree, empty, true) into field 1
> revDeleteXMLTree tXMLTree
> end mouseUp
> ##
>
> Now click on the button and you should see the following text appear:
> ##
> <?xml version="1.0"?>
> <products>
> <productidentifier><b221>1</b221></productidentifier>
> <productidentifier><b221>2</b221></productidentifier>
> <productidentifier><b221>3</b221></productidentifier>
> </products>
>
> ##
